CI note — Gridwell tile cache. The render-cache warmup stage keeps timing out on the Larkspur runners. Root cause: the cache layer evicts tiles mid-warmup because the LRU budget was halved in last week's config merge. Reverting the budget fixes it locally; pipeline fix pending. Don't retry failed jobs until the revert lands — retries just churn the cache further. Full details are in the warmup stage logs, keyed by the token below.

session token of kahog-bahif = htk9_f63daec35

## v3.8.1 — Contrast audit fixes

Hey plugin folks — we just finished a full color-contrast accessibility pass on the Glimmerpane theming layer. Several default palette tokens failed the contrast checks, so we've bumped text/background pairs across all built-in themes. If your plugin hardcodes old token values, things may look slightly different; switch to the semantic tokens and you're safe. Questions about the audit methodology or the new token map should go to the auditor named below.

signatory, yahog-badug: Quenix Ulaael

Night-shift staff: Floor 4 of the Tellhaven Building opens this week. After 21:00, access is via the rear stairwell only; the lifts are locked out overnight during the settling period. Complete a walk-through of the new floor once per shift and log it. The stairwell keypad accepts the code below.

badge for yahop-fawep: bdg-XBKXI-68071

Subject: Crossword feed cutover — what on-call needs

Hi team,

Ahead of Thursday's cutover, the Gridlark puzzle generator will serve partner feeds from the new endpoint. Rate limits and grid-format versions are unchanged; only the auth header differs. If overnight generation stalls, restart the feed worker before escalating. For verification calls against the new endpoint, use the credential below.

login token, kawef-fadug: eyJhbGciOiJIUzI1NiIsInR5cCI6IkpXVCJ9.eyJzdWIiOiIvgannpIn0.Zx3AfanE